  • Crowdfund Fife - Funding for community groups

    Crowdfunder and Fife Council have teamed up to support not-for-profit community groups and organisations in Fife. There is up to £2,000 available support great ideas in the area. 

    What funding is available?

    • Small capital works to improve your community
    • Local events that bring people out of their homes e.g. Men’s Shed, Tea Dance etc.
    • Regeneration of your local area e.g. playparks. It’s up to you – anything is possible
    • Pilot projects that trial alternative ways of working
    • Buying new equipment, materials, or expertise you do not already have that will expand your activities and encourage more people to get involved in your group
    • A technical study if you are developing a new facility or service

    How to apply 

    In order to be eligible to apply, your project must be set up in Crowdfunder as a 'Keep what you raise' or an 'All or nothing' project. 

    All projects that meet the criteria set out above will be assessed to determine which will receive extra funding. Project owners will be informed whether their application has been successful or not.

    If your application is approved, you’ll be offered extra funding of up to 50% towards your initial crowdfunding target, up to a maximum of £2,000. The pledge amount/percentage will be confirmed to you shortly after approval.

    If the project fails to reach 100% of the target the provisional pledge will be cancelled. The Project owner will be encouraged to review what went wrong and, if appropriate, to attempt to crowdfund again.

    Crowdfund Fife reserves the right to vary these extra funding criteria; projects will be notified if their extra funding criteria will vary from the stated terms above.
